The photovoltaic performance of codeposited films of fullerene and metal-free phthalocyanine was confirmed to be affected by their nanostructure which can be controlled by adjusting substrate temperature during codeposition. Crystalline-amorphous nanocomposites possessing individual transport routes for electrons and holes showed the largest photocurrent. A photoelectric conversion efficiency of 0.56% was observed.
